I hope we go out and play our normal game, any attempts to try and play negatively will only backfire. Arsene has said many times that we do not have the players to play for a goalless draw, the players are not educated to do that, so they have to attack as well as being disciplined.
The return of Nasri and Van Persie will be interesting, interesting in regards to who is the one to be left out? Wenger has been able to include Song, Denilson and Cesc into the same team but we all know that it will not stay that way. Cesc is Fabregas so we know he is in, Denilson has been probably our most consistent player this season but Alex Song is in incredible form right now so those players will give Arsene a little selection headache.
I also wonder if the return of Van Persie and Adebayor to the side will mean back to a straight 4 across midfield or if he will just include those players into the 4-2-3-1 formation that has served him well recently.
Another option Wenger has if he is not sure about playing Gibbs in such an important game is to bring Song back into the center of defence with Mikael Silvestre moving across to left back. Both stand in’s looked below our current standard on the weekend, that is probably mainly down to lack of games recently the only problem I have with that reshuffle is Alex Song not playing at center back for so long and then having to change his game again. At least Gibbs has been playing left back near enough all season, either selection will have a risk attached to it, so we will have to trust Arsene to make the right choice. If Gibbs does play then you can expect Nasri to do plenty of covering and tracking back to protect him, especially as Villarreal look good in wider areas.
Interesting how many fans were hoping for Gibbs to replace Clichy full time then one Premier League game later many of those same fans want Gibbs nowhere near the first team.
Great news that Marcos Senna will be out through injury. I expect Villarreal to have a decent amount of possession on the big Emirates turf and we have seen what a danger he can be when he is around the penalty box.
I do not think they will come straight out and try and outplay us, I expect them to be well organised and work hard closing us down, they will want to gradually impose themselves, so as always an early goal would be quite handy. Our first half performances lately have not been good enough to piece through a quality team like Villarreal, but I will be very surprised to see us start well. We usually start strong in big games and I expect no different this time round.
I started off thinking that we would be superior to them at home but I just have a twinge of fear of their great technique. I hope that we can close them down quickly and knock them out of their rhythm.
Wenger has always said that he usually wants to play his best players so I think that Song may drop out and Cesc could replace him and partner Denilson.
